PUSAN, Korea, Dec.. 4 — There was nothing automatic about the emergency aid given victims of the recent fire which wrought havoc in Pu-j san, as a certain master ser-‘ geant from the 24th MP Co. will testify, 24th Div sources revealed today. .Summoned to Pusan to provide food and to cook for hungry orphan children due at the 2 4th Division's temporary, camp-site, M/Sgfc, Harold M. Jones found the former small Army unit minus food, stoves, trays and silverware,Yankee ingenuity and field expedients came into play and, 15 minutes before the £ envoy of children arrived, Jones was ready with spam, bread and jam, kidney beans, hot cocoa, hot soup and three gallons of cooked rice.
